Webb6 nov. 2024 · An overall message of A Raisin in the Sun is that while people may have to defer or put off realizing their dreams to a later time, they can still make their dreams a reality. Despite oppression and lack of money, if a family is united, the members can achieve their dreams. WHY IS A Raisin in the Sun historically important?
